summaryrefslogtreecommitdiffstats
path: root/lmkd/lmkd.c
diff options
context:
space:
mode:
authorYao Chen <yaochen@google.com>2018-05-02 11:19:27 -0700
committerYao Chen <yaochen@google.com>2018-05-03 16:04:27 -0700
commit389aee111725cc14e57c2d863fd67dbeb625207e (patch)
tree5b6658df85b9804e916ac782947bd37ceb6461f9 /lmkd/lmkd.c
parent979931803b5ba3a19db6e2ff3971f8447147fb8e (diff)
downloadcore-389aee111725cc14e57c2d863fd67dbeb625207e.tar.gz
core-389aee111725cc14e57c2d863fd67dbeb625207e.tar.bz2
core-389aee111725cc14e57c2d863fd67dbeb625207e.zip
Fix the stats log in lmkd
1. let logs be written to statsd directly like all other stats logs. + stats log should not write to logd anymore(b/78239479) 2. fixed the log format + need to embed the elapsed real time in the log 3. fixed the log context reuse problem +reset the log context buffer and internal state before reuse Bug: 78603347 Bug: 78239479 Test: tested with alloc_stress, and saw logs written to statsd performance measurement (memory & cpu): https://paste.googleplex.com/5508158646648832 Change-Id: I345f0eace8ba1687ff480fb88e9abba1d8533f76
Diffstat (limited to 'lmkd/lmkd.c')
-rw-r--r--lmkd/lmkd.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/lmkd/lmkd.c b/lmkd/lmkd.c
index ec55f908b..7be5f82df 100644
--- a/lmkd/lmkd.c
+++ b/lmkd/lmkd.c
@@ -37,7 +37,7 @@
#include <log/log.h>
#ifdef LMKD_LOG_STATS
-#include <statslog.h>
+#include "statslog.h"
#endif
/*